Nestled in the heart of this popular village is this charming, two-bedroom cottage. Stepping through the front door, you're greeted by an inviting open-plan kitchen/dining/living room which creates a spacious yet cozy atmosphere with a lovely feature stone chimney breast and wood burning stove. Off the kitchen is the bathroom with shower, whilst upstairs there are two bedrooms. Outside the rear courtyard garden is enclosed and easily managed. Mainly paved with a small decked area and shrub borders, it is the perfect place to sit and enjoy the summer evenings. This quaint property is an ideal first time buy, investment or holiday home which is ready for you to put your own stamp on it.

Defynnog is a small village within the Brecon Beacons National Park. Surrounded by glorious countryside there are plenty of wonderful walks on your doorstep. The village has a delightful café as well as a pub serving meals, both a few minutes walk from the cottage. The Village of Sennybridge is only one mile away which has several pubs, a post office, doctors surgery, petrol stations and primary school. The larger town of Brecon is nine miles away which provides a wider range of shops and amenities including a cinema, theatre, leisure centre, library, golf course and several good schools. Cardiff, Swansea and Hereford are all an hour’s drive away and there is an hourly bus service from the village to Brecon & Swansea.

    2007 saw a new name in estate agency in Mid Wales with the formation of James Dean. This exciting new development came from the merger of two of the most successful agencies in the area, David James in Brecon and Dean & MacMahon in Builth Wells. James Dean specialise in property. They have estate agency, lettings and surveying departments currently covering Abergavenny, Brecon, Builth Wells and the surrounding villages. Although a new partnership David James was established in Brecon in 1986 and Dean & MacMahon in Builth Wells in 1992. The partners are David James FRICS, who is in charge of estate agency, Adam Dean FRICS, who is in charge of the survey department and Kathryn James who looks after administration.
